How much is the Oglethorpe tuition? For the academic year 2023-2024, Oglethorpe's tuition & fees is $45,806.
With indirect costs not billed by school, such as room & boards and personal living expenses, the total cost of attendance for one academic year is $64,156 when a student lives on-campus.

The undergraduate tuition & fees of Oglethorpe University has increased by 40.63% over the past 10 years from $31,280 to $45,806.
The living costs increased by 1.18% last year and 22.06% over the past 10 years.
Financial Aid and COA
At Oglethorpe University, 1,380 students (95%) received grant or scholarship from the federal government, state or local government, the institution, and other sources. The average amount of grant/scholarship received is $35,151.
After receiving financial aid, the cost of attendance (COA) at Oglethorpe is $29,005 for students living on-campus and $30,255 for students living off-campus.
For beginning students (i.e. first-time freshmen), 404 students received any type of financial aid including grants/scholarship and student loans. The average amount of grant/scholarship for the first-time students is $36,867 and the average amount of student loans is $7,440.
The financial aid data is based on 2021-2022 statistics from IPEDS.
Admission Stats and Requirements to Apply
Oglethorpe's acceptance rate is 81.29%. A total of 2,277 applicants applied to and 1,851 students were accepted. Of the admitted students, 404 enrolled finally, and the yield (i.e. enrollment rate) is 21.83%.
To apply to Oglethorpe, 4 items are required - Secondary school GPA, Secondary school record, Completion of college-preparatory program and TOEFL (Test of English as a Foreign Language) and 2 items are recommended to submit - Secondary school rank and Recommendations. SAT and ACT scores are considered during the admissions process but are not required to be submitted.
SAT and ACT Scores
The SAT and ACT scores are considered but not required to apply to Oglethorpe. The average SAT score of the enrolled first-time students is 1,175 and the average ACT score (ACT composite) is 27.
Its SAT score is similar to the national average score of 1,168. The ACT score is similar to the national average score of 24.
